diff options
Diffstat (limited to 'plip/test')
-rw-r--r-- | plip/test/test_command_line.py | 6 | ||||
-rw-r--r-- | plip/test/test_hydrogen_bonds.py | 2 |
2 files changed, 7 insertions, 1 deletions
diff --git a/plip/test/test_command_line.py b/plip/test/test_command_line.py index 5d8e8e5..d3ab332 100644 --- a/plip/test/test_command_line.py +++ b/plip/test/test_command_line.py @@ -46,3 +46,9 @@ class CommandLineTest(unittest.TestCase): shell=True) self.assertEqual(len(os.listdir(self.tmp_dir.name)), 2) self.assertEqual(exitcode, 0) + + def test_stdout(self): + """A PDB ID with no valid PDB record is provided.""" + exitcode = subprocess.call(f'{sys.executable} ../plipcmd.py -t -f ./pdb/1eve.pdb -O', shell=True) + self.assertEqual(exitcode, 0) + diff --git a/plip/test/test_hydrogen_bonds.py b/plip/test/test_hydrogen_bonds.py index 9d68532..75cae6c 100644 --- a/plip/test/test_hydrogen_bonds.py +++ b/plip/test/test_hydrogen_bonds.py @@ -35,4 +35,4 @@ class HydrogenBondTestCase(unittest.TestCase): self.assertEqual(len(interactions1.hbonds_ldon), 0) config.NOHYDRO = False interactions2 = characterize_complex('./pdb/1x0n_state_1.pdb', 'DTF:A:174') - self.assertEqual(len(interactions2.hbonds_ldon), 1) + self.assertEqual(len(interactions2.hbonds_ldon), 1)
\ No newline at end of file |